来自Wake Forest MSBA Executive Director John White关于2018入学申请的几点说明
划重点:
- 2018计划的班级规模有85-90人,国际生占大约一半
- 虽然现在录的多,但根据以往两年的经验,最终放弃wake的也很多
- 今年wake的国际生申请增加了70%,所以申请变得更加激烈了(按照申请者增加的比例其实这个班级规模我个人是觉得不算大幅扩招了)
- 建议大家提早申请,虽然ddl是3.1,但二月底交的申请通常录取可能性不高了
- 希望大家认真准备面试,我们是知道大家在CD上看面经的……学校对这种行为并不鼓励,因为对其他申请者并不公平,大家准备的答案太熟练我们也是可以看出来的……
- 如果是因为网速影响了面试,希望大家在面试过程中就提出来,这样的情况学校是允许reschedule的,但面完之后通常是没有第二次机会的
- WL的同学如果还有意向来,要积极和admission这边update你的进步,这些会给你加分的。
- 欢迎大家继续申请Wake, 要尽早申!!!

Update from John White:
This is usually the time of year when candidates or admitted students begin to gather information from other admitted students or candidates and attempt to figure out how many students some MSBA programs have admitted, denied, or waitlisted. Some students then make incorrect assumptions based upon self-reported feedback and then share incorrect information about programs with other students, which can lead to confusion and chaos for others.
At the Wake Forest MSBA program, our goal for the third cohort of the program has always been 85-90 students with an equal cohort mix of international and domestic (USA) students. That has always been our plan. As with most programs, you also have to admit more than will ultimately enroll, given that some students will apply and accept admission from several programs and then decided at a later date (often late spring) where they ultimately wish to attend. These students will even go so far as to pay enrollment fees at multiple programs to ensure their seat and then forfeit those seats later for another program. This creates challenges for the programs as they design their class cohort, again, meaning they have to admit a larger amount than will ultimately enroll.
Additionally, the Wake Forest MSBA program has experienced a 70% increase in international applicants during the current admissions cycle. This is truly incredible growth and can make admissions that much more competitive to our unique, specialized program. However, all final cohort sizes and enrollment goals are at the discretion of the program.
Strong candidates who applied early in the admissions cycle were most likely to receive a positive admissions decision. Candidates who applied later in the cycle were more likely to be denied due to lower GPAs, test scores, or other application attributes. Even though our international application deadline is 3/1, we still have some candidates submitting applications. Due to our large waitlist, the likelihood of late February candidates being admitted is very low.
We also saw a fair amount of candidates who were unprepared for their Webex interviews and many were also discovered during the interview for reading their answers to questions which had been shared previously by other candidates. This is a dishonest practice for candidates to adopt. Recruiters can tell very quickly if a candidate is reading answers or has prepared answers ahead of the interview, and this can almost always lead to a Deny decision.
Many candidates who interviewed poorly then requested a second interview and blamed it on poor Webex connections. We do not grant second interviews. If they were having technical trouble, they should have stated it during the interview and then it could be re-scheduled. Most importantly, ability to communicate clearly and comprehend English is a major factor in all admissions decisions, too.
I would also encourage candidates who remain on the Wait List to communicate with MSBA program leadership on any updates they have. I have heard from several Waitlist candidates about additional courses they are taking, new internships, or other achievements. All of these updates are then added to their admissions file. We always like hearing from our waitlisted and admitted/deposited students on new developments or achievements.
For those who are reading this and thinking about applying in Fall 2018 for the Class of 2020, I would encourage you to apply in early fall. Thank you. |
